Product Description
Features:
- 3.3-6V input voltage
- 1-1.5mA measuring current
- 40-50 uA standby current
- Humidity from 0-100% RH
- -40 – 80 degrees C temperature range
- +-2% RH accuracy
- +-0.5 degrees C
Documents:
The DHT22 (also known by RHT-03) is a low cost humidity and temperature sensor with a single wire digital interface. The sensor is calibrated and doesn t require extra components so you can get right to measuring relative humidity and temperature.

Add lots of touch sensors to your next microcontroller project with this easy-to-use 8-channel capacitive touch sensor breakout board, starring the CAP1188. This chip can handle up to 8 individual touch pads, and has a very nice feature that makes it stand out for us: it will light up the 8 onboard LEDs when the matching touch sensor fires to help you debug your sensor setup.
This semiconductor gas sensor detects the presence of Carbon Monoxide at concentrations from 10 to 1,000 ppm and combustible gas from 100 to 10,000 ppm. The sensor s simple analog voltage interface requires only one analog input pin from your microcontroller.
This is the T5403 breakout board, a fully calibrated barometric pressure sensor with an I2C interface. The T5403 sensor measures the absolute pressure of the air around. This pressure varies with both the weather and altitude. Depending on how you interpret the data, you can monitor changes in the weather, measure altitude, or any other tasks that require an accurate pressure reading.
This breakout board is the simplest way to create a project with a single “toggle” capacitive touch sensor. No microcontroller is required here – just power with 1.8 to 5.5VDC and touch the pad to activate the sensor.
